Starbucks Caramel Frappuccino
본문 바로가기
  • 그래 그렇게 조금씩

storyboard2

Objective-C 코드 베이스 세팅 1. 신규 프로젝트 생성상단 메뉴바 File->New->ProjectInterface: StoryboardLanguage: Objective-C2. 스토리보드 제거a. 좌측 네비게이터에서 Main 스토리보드 파일 제거 b. 좌측 네비게이터에서 Info.plist 확인 후 토글 전체 펼쳐   Window Application Session Role의 Item에서 Storyboard Name 삭제  c. 좌측 네비게이터에서 프로젝트 선택 후   Build Settings -> Info.plist Values의 UIKit Main Storyboard File Base Name 삭제3. Scene 설정* iOS 13 이후 윈도우, 뷰 관련 설정은 SceneDelegate를 통하도록 변경됨. SceneDelega.. 2024. 6. 4.
0. Auto Layout 집중 공략 오토레이아웃을 완전 처음 접했을 때는 온갖 빨간 줄에 시달렸었다. 스토리보드를 통해 오토레이아웃을 잡기도 하고 코드로도 잡아보며 어느정도 사용해 보고 나니 간단한 에러는 해결할 수 있었다. 하지만 지금까지는 너무나도 간단한 레이아웃들이었다고 생각한다. 따라서 아주 복잡한 화면구성이 필요한 순간에도 오토레이아웃을 잘 잡을수 있는 능력을 습득하고자 따로 공부를 더 하기로 한다. (화려한 애니메이션에도 욕심이 많다..) 오토레이아웃에서 '제약'은 필수이다. (top, leading, trailing, bottom에 제약을 걸어봤을 것이다.) 오토레이아웃의 제약은 수식으로도 표현할 수 있다.(원래 수식으로 되어 있다. 스토리보드로 간단하게 쓸 수 있도록 되어 있을 뿐) 위 그림을 보면 빨간색 뷰의 앞부분(lea.. 2023. 3. 21.